虚拟机软件的使用逐渐普及,吸引了各种类型用户的关注。不同于传统的一对一物理环境,虚拟机让用户能够在一台物理计算机上运行多个操作系统,这为测试、开发、学习和安全研究等场景提供了极大的灵活性。以下内容将探讨虚拟机软件适合哪些用户,并给出相关的应用建议。

软件开发者是虚拟机的主要用户之一。在他们的日常工作中,测试不同操作系统上的应用程序是必要的。借助虚拟机,开发者可以轻松创建不同的虚拟环境,在不影响主系统的情况下对程序进行调试和功能测试。开发者还可以使用虚拟机模拟各种硬件配置和网络环境,帮助他们更好地优化产品的兼容性和性能。
IT专业人员和系统管理员也会频繁使用虚拟机来进行环境管理和资源配置。通过虚拟机,他们能够在同一台机器上创建多个服务器实例,进行负载均衡、故障恢复测试等。这些专业人员能够在成本较低的环境中模拟真实世界的操作,以便更有效率地完成维护、监控及升级任务。
教育工作者和学生同样是虚拟机的受益者。教育者可以通过虚拟机向学生教授操作系统、网络配置及安全管理等理论与实践知识。学生则可以在虚拟环境中进行实验,深度理解课程内容。虚拟机的存在,让学习变得更为灵活高效,也减少了学生因设备限制而错过学习机会的可能性。
对于安全研究员而言,虚拟机提供了一个安全的测试环境。在此环境中,他们可以模拟各种网络攻击与防御策略,而不必担心影响到主系统的安全性。通过这种方式,安全研究员能够快速评估新漏洞的影响并测试防御措施。
对于普通用户,虚拟机的使用也日渐增多。许多用户希望尝试不同操作系统的功能,比如新版本的Windows或Linux。虚拟机软件使这种尝试变得简单和安全,无需担心对主系统造成的影响。用户可以自由试验新软件和功能,而不会对其主要工作环境造成任何干扰。
虚拟机软件的选择和配置需考虑用户的需求与设备性能。例如,适合大多数用户的虚拟机软件包括VMware Workstation和Oracle VirtualBox,这些工具不仅功能强大,还具备良好的用户社区支持。安装和配置过程也比较友好,方便新手用户快速上手。
尽管虚拟机的使用具有诸多优点,但也有一些注意事项。运行多个虚拟机会消耗大量系统资源。用户在使用虚拟机前应确保设备配备充足的内存和存储空间,以避免性能瓶颈。优化主机和虚拟机的配置设置,可以保障良好的使用体验。
常见问题解答
1. 虚拟机软件可以用于哪些操作系统?
虚拟机软件一般支持多种操作系统的安装,如Windows、Linux、macOS等。
2. 使用虚拟机需要什么样的硬件配置?
CPU和内存是影响虚拟机性能的关键,至少需要四核CPU和8GB内存,推荐使用16GB以上。
3. 虚拟机软件会影响主机的性能吗?
是的,虚拟机的运行会占用一定的物理资源,因此建议适当调整分配给虚拟机的内存和CPU。
4. 初学者可以轻松上手虚拟机吗?
绝对可以。大多数虚拟机软件提供了直观的用户界面,并配有丰富的文档和在线社区支持。
5. 虚拟机是否安全?
只要配置得当,虚拟机可以提供安全的测试环境,并能有效防止主系统受到影响。
